PlantLanta
Description
PlantLanta is a community-rooted nonprofit growing better leaders through sustainability, creativity, and hands-on learning.
We work alongside Metro Atlanta schools, especially Title I communities, to create immersive experiences that connect environmental stewardship, STEAM education, health & wellness, and culture. From school takeovers and garden builds to composting programs and community celebrations, our work is grounded in one belief:
Young people deserve the tools, trust, and space to lead.

Mission
PlantLanta is a nonprofit that connects urban culture and sustainability to empower young people with hands-on education and resources to create healthier, greener, and more equitable communities in Atlanta.
